0200 PAID WORK
Category Description
This category captures time the respondent spends in paid work. This includes main paid work, not at home (0207), paid work at home (0208), second job/other paid work, not at home, (0209), unpaid work to generate household income (0210), travel as a part of work (0211), work breaks (0212), other time at workplace (0213), and look for work (0214).

          0207 PAID WORK-MAIN JOB (NOT AT HOME)Category DescriptionThis category captures main work and work related activities - not carried out at home. Activity Coding Rulesus1965, us1975, us1985, us1993, us1995, us1998, us2003, us2004, us2005, us2006, us2007, us2008, us2009, us2010, us2011, us2012, uk1995, uk2005, ca2010: Main paid work that is not carried at home is included. This category uses the location code (not at home) to distinguish overall paid work activities.
 uk1975: In this sample, the category includes all at work activities.
 uk1983, uk1987: Main paid work (not at home) distinguishes normal work and other work-related activities and uses location code to identify paid work not at home.
 uk2000: Activities not coded in paid work at home, including unspecified employment, working time in main job, and unspecified activities related to employment are captured in this category.
 sp2002: This category specifies different work related activities as paid work not at home. It includes unspecified job, main job, regular work in main job, and training during the main job. This sample also includes second dwelling as the location home.
 sp2009: Main paid work (not at home) includes regular work, main or second job activity that takes place neither at own home nor second or holiday home when no mode of transport recorded.
 nl1975, nl1980, nl1985, nl1990, nl1995, nl2000, nl2005: This category includes work outside of the home, overtime, studies that take course during work time as well as sundry work related activities.
 at1992: This category includes work outside of the home and overtime.
 fr1985: This sample includes professional work (away from home) and activities such as care to corral and hen-house animals, field-work, agriculture, building maintenance, and accountancy (sales of products in markets).
 fr1998: This sample includes professional work (away from home) as well as work related to agriculture.
 fi1979: Location not at home and activity is main occupation, plant cultivation, care of livestock, or forestry. Additionally, if location "work outside home" and secondary activity is not meals, snacks and primary activity is unspecified.

          0208 PAID WORK AT HOMECategory DescriptionThis category captures main work and work related activities- carried out at home. Activity Coding Rulesus1965, us1975, us1993, us1995, us1998, us2003, us2004, us2005, us2006, us2007, us2008, us2009, us2010, us2011, us2012, nl1975, nl1980, nl1985, nl1990, nl1995, nl2000, nl2005, at1992, fr1985: Only main paid work carried out at home is included. This category uses location codes to distinguish paid work activities.
 uk1975, uk1987, uk1995, uk2005, fr1998: Paid work at home captures work activities at home activity rather than the use of location code for identification.
 uk1983: In addition to normal work and other work-related activities carried out at home, this category also adds more detailed work or housework related as paid work at home including childminding, running a catalogue, computer and non-computer use home working, computer and non computer use work brought home.
 
 uk1987: This category captures a series of working related activities that includes: home-working, work brought home, normal paid work carried out at home, other paid work related activity, childminding, and running a catalogue. More importantly, a second, third or even fourth job for money that is carried out at home is also included in this category.

 fi1979: Paid work at home uses the location code for home and specifies that activities are main or secondary occupation, plant cultivation, care of livestock, forestry, work other/unspecified, and other activities connected to work.
 ca2010: Paid work at home uses the location code for home and specifies that activities include work for pay at main job, work for pay at other job, overtime work, unpaid work in family business/farm, or other work activities.

          0210 UNPAID WORK TO GENERATE HOUSEHOLD INCOMECategory DescriptionThis category captures time doing unpaid work that generates household income. Activity Coding Rulesus1965, us1975, us1985, us1993, us1995, us1998, uk1975, uk1983, uk1995, uk2005, sp2002, sp2009, nl1975, nl1980, nl1985, nl1990, nl1995, nl2000, nl2005, at1992, fr1985, fr1998, fi1979: Unpaid word to generate household income is not possible to create for these samples.
 uk1987: This category includes other informal economic activities that generate income.
 uk2000: It is not possible to create this activity category in this survey. However, such activity may appear other activities such as clothing repair, gardening, and craft and hobbies.
 us2003, us2004, us2005, us2006, us2007, us2008, us2009, us2010, us2011, us2012: For these samples, this activity involves income-generating hobbies and crafts.
 ca2010: This category includes activities such as selling goods/services on internet (eBay), other income-generating activities, having hobbies done for sale or exchange, and domestic home crafts for sale/exchange.

          0212 WORK BREAKSCategory DescriptionThis category captures that the respondent spends in breaks or relaxing time as part of the job. Activity Coding Rulesus1965, us1975, us1985, us1993, us1995, us1998, us2003, us2004, us2005, us2006, us2007, us2008, us2009, us2010, us2011, us2012. uk1995, fr1985, fr1998: These samples include only activities taken place during work break.
 uk1975, uk2005: Work break is not available in this time period.
 uk1983, uk1987, uk2000: These samples include unscheduled break at work and scheduled break during meal time if time is longer than 15 minutes.
 uk2000, ca2010: Time in work break captures coffee and other breaks in main job or second job.
 nl1975, nl1980, nl1985, nl1990, nl1995, nl2000, nl2005: These samples mainly include coffee/tea breaks.
 at1992: Time in work break captures coffee/tea breaks during work, as well as lunch breaks.
 fi1979: This is time spent working outside of the home where the activity is other socializing or resting.

          0213 OTHER TIME AT WORKPLACECategory DescriptionOther time at the workplace is mostly defined as time spent in non-work related activities while at work. The time captured by this period is different in some study periods. Activity Coding Rulesus1965, us1975, us1985, us1995, us1998, us2003, us2004, us2005, us2006, us2007, us2008, us2009, us2010, us2011, us2012, uk1975, fr1998: These samples include activities taken place during other time at workplace.
 us1993, uk1983, uk1995, uk2005: It is not possible to create this activity for this period.
 uk1987: Other time at workplace captures time arriving home, went home when respondents are not at workplace, respondents relax, potter around at workplace, as well as alcohol, smoke, and use drugs at workplace.
 uk2000: Time in this activity includes both unspecified activities related to employment, and other specified activities related to employment.
 nl1975, nl1980, nl1985, nl1990, nl1995, nl2000, nl2005: Other time at workplace is time waiting or in interruptions while at work. It also includes time spent at work before or after working time.
 at1992, fr1985, fi1979: This category uses location codes to distinguish other time at workplace.
 
 ca2010: This includes waiting/delays at during work hours, idle time before/after work hours, and security process related to paid work

          0214 LOOK FOR WORKCategory DescriptionTime looking for work broadly includes unemployment related activities including job search activities such as visits to unemployment agencies, phone calls to prospective employers, answering ads, as well as applying for or collecting unemployment benefits or applying for or collecting welfare. Activity Coding Rulesus1965, uk1975, uk1995, uk2005, nl1975, nl1980, nl1985, nl1990, nl1995, nl2000, nl2005, fi1979: This activity is not possible to create for these samples.
 us1975, us1985, us1993, us1995, us1998, uk2000, us2003, us2004, us2005, us2006, us2007, us2008, us2009, us2010, us2011, us2012, ca2010: This is generally time spent looking for work. Category examples for these samples include:
